 Integration of Emerging Technologies

Exploring the incorporation of cutting-edge technologies into curriculum development enhances the learning experience at elite American colleges. By integrating emerging technologies such as virtual reality simulations, artificial intelligence tools, and interactive learning platforms, students are exposed to innovative ways of engaging with course material. These technologies not only make learning more interactive and engaging but also better prepare students for the digital-centric world they’ll enter post-graduation.

Incorporating emerging technologies into the curriculum also helps students develop essential skills for the future job market. Exposure to tools like data analytics software, coding programmes, and digital collaboration platforms equips students with practical knowledge that’s highly sought after by employers. Additionally, utilising these technologies fosters a culture of adaptability and continuous learning, essential traits in a rapidly evolving technological landscape.

Furthermore, the integration of emerging technologies encourages creativity and critical thinking among students. Virtual laboratories, 3D modelling software, and online collaboration tools provide opportunities for students to explore complex concepts in new and exciting ways. By leveraging these technologies, elite American colleges can create dynamic learning environments that not only keep students engaged but also empower them to think innovatively and solve problems creatively.

Collaboration with Industry Leaders

Establishing partnerships with leading industry experts enhances the practical relevance of the curriculum at elite American colleges. By collaborating with industry leaders, students benefit from up-to-date insights, real-world applications, and hands-on experiences that prepare them for the rapidly evolving job market. These partnerships bridge the gap between academia and industry, ensuring that the curriculum aligns with current industry trends and demands.

Industry collaboration also provides students with opportunities for internships, mentorship programmes, and networking events, fostering valuable connections that can lead to future employment prospects. Through joint projects and research initiatives, students can apply theoretical knowledge to practical challenges, gaining valuable skills and experiences that set them apart in their field.

Moreover, working closely with industry experts allows faculty members to stay informed about the latest developments and innovations in their respective fields. This knowledge transfer enriches the learning experience for students, providing them with insights that go beyond traditional classroom teachings. Overall, collaboration with industry leaders enriches the academic environment, offering students a competitive edge in their professional pursuits.

Future Trends in Academic Innovation

To stay ahead in academia, elite American colleges must continually anticipate and adapt to future trends in academic innovation. Embracing emerging technologies like artificial intelligence, virtual reality, and blockchain will be crucial for enhancing the learning experience. The integration of personalised learning paths tailored to individual students’ needs and preferences is on the rise, enabling a more effective and engaging educational journey.

Furthermore, interdisciplinary approaches that blend traditional subjects with real-world applications are gaining traction. This trend encourages collaboration across different fields, fostering creativity and problem-solving skills essential for the future workforce. Moreover, the emphasis on sustainability and ethical considerations in curriculum development is becoming increasingly important, preparing students to address global challenges responsibly.

In addition, the shift towards experiential learning, such as internships, research projects, and community engagement, is reshaping academic programs. By providing hands-on experiences, colleges can better equip students with practical skills and industry knowledge, enhancing their employability. Overall, staying abreast of these future trends in academic innovation will be pivotal for elite American colleges to continue delivering high-quality education in a rapidly evolving landscape.
